WebbLymphadenopathy means swelling of the lymph nodes or glands. Lymphadenopathy can occur in just one area of the body, such as the neck. Or it may affect lymph nodes throughout the body. The cervical lymph nodes, found in the neck, are the most common site of lymphadenopathy. Webb12 aug. 2024 · Iliac and inguinal lymphadenopathy The lower extremities, perineum, buttocks, genitalia, and lower abdominal wall drain to these nodes. They are typically palpable in healthy children, although they are usually no larger than 1-1.5 cm in diameter.

Webb27 sep. 2024 · In children between 3 and 5 years old, upper respiratory tract infections, pharyngitis, otitis, or conjunctivitis frequently cause reactive cervical or submandibular lymphadenopathy [ 1 ]. Sexually transmitted diseases are a possible cause of inguinal lymphadenopathy in adolescents [ 23 ]. WebbIntroduction. Lymphadenopathy is a common finding in children. It is defined as a palpable lymph node of more than 1 cm in diameter, although some authors will accept as normal lymph nodes in the inguinal region of up to 1.5 cm.1 2 These nodes usually arise as a result of infective or inflammatory processes and rarely represent cancer.
